Tasting notes

The Bentley Green Churchill, an iconic cigar from the Bentley brand, proves to be a true masterpiece. With a length of 177.8 mm and a diameter of 22.2 mm, it captivates with its appealing visual aspect, showcasing a wrapper of bright Ecuadorian color. The texture is silky, and the finishes are impeccable, offering a presentation that commands attention from the very first handling.

Upon the first olfactory contact, the cigar reveals a rich aromatic palette. Pre-light, you perceive a light woodiness and a subtle sweetness that intensifies upon lighting. The initial puffs unveil flavors of wood and leather, accompanied by notes of roasted coffee, while the sweetness of caramel gently settles in, enriching the experience.

On the palate, the development of flavors is impressive. In the first third, woody and earthy flavors emerge, followed by a transformation where leather and spices take over in the second third. This aromatic progression is marked by undeniable harmony and complexity that will delight enthusiasts. Ultimately, the final third showcases notes of coffee and smoothness, providing a sensation of fullness.

The finish is equally captivating, with a medium finish and a particularly successful balance between strength and sweetness. The aftertaste remains light and gentle, with a pleasant persistence and a barely perceptible slight bitterness, making this cigar unique.

Ideal for a moment of relaxation, this Bentley Green Churchill is best enjoyed in the evening, paired with gin or whisky to enhance its rich and woody aromas.

How to taste: Bentley Green Churchill

1.Visual Observation

The Bentley Green Churchill features a light brown to golden wrapper, silky to the touch, that immediately draws the eye. Its construction is very beautiful, reflecting the particular care taken in its crafting, while its dimensions of 177.8 mm and a ring gauge of 56 make it an impressive straight-format cigar.

Visual examination allows for the assessment of the quality of construction and anticipation of the aromatic richness based on the appearance of the wrapper. A beautiful wrapper is often synonymous with well-fermented tobacco.

2.Pre-light Aromas

Before lighting the cigar, take the time to observe it. The aromas perceived at this stage are primarily woody, with delicate notes of coffee and leather emerging. These fragrances are indicative of the carefully selected tobacco blend.

This step allows you to discover the essence of the tobaccos before they are lit. The pre-light aromas guide you on what to expect during the tasting and refine your focus.

3.The Cut

Make a standard straight cut just below the cap. This simple gesture prepares the cigar for an optimal draw, preserving the integrity of the wrapper. A precise cut is essential for a pleasant smoking experience.

A correct cut ensures a consistent draw and avoids inconveniences such as uneven burn. This step is fundamental to fully appreciate the cigar.

4.Cold Draw

Test the cold draw by inhaling lightly. The Bentley Green Churchill offers a perfect draw, with no resistance, which is a good sign of quality. This step is crucial for evaluating the construction of the cigar before lighting.

A draw free of blockages indicates a smooth tasting experience, while a difficult draw may signal construction defects that could affect the overall experience.

5.Lighting

Proceed to light the cigar, ensuring to toast the foot evenly. Paying particular attention at this stage ensures a good start and a homogeneous burn, essential for appreciating the aromas from the very first puffs.

A successful lighting prevents canoeing issues and allows you to enjoy a smoking experience from the outset, without inconveniences to correct.

6.First Third

In the first third, the Bentley Green Churchill reveals its characteristic smoothness, with dominant aromas of wood, coffee, and leather. The smoke volume is medium, allowing for a good appreciation of this initial aromatic phase.

This third is often the most intense, and understanding these initial aromas prepares the palate for the evolution of flavors that will follow, while establishing an aromatic balance.

7.Second Third

As you progress into the second third, secondary aromas of spices, nuts, and caramel begin to manifest. The balance of flavors remains very good, offering a complex and harmonious experience.

This phase is crucial for appreciating the richness of the tobaccos used. The evolution of aromas enriches your experience and allows you to discover the full range of flavors in the blend.

8.The Finish

At the end of the tasting, the ashes of the cigar, a light gray, testify to its even burn. The finish leaves a residual sensation of smoothness with a slight fine bitterness, creating a beautiful harmony.

The color of the ashes and the finish provide clues about the quality of the blend and the drying of the leaves. A successful finish prolongs the experience and allows you to savor the aromatic nuances until the last puff.
